Robert Trauth, NCIDQ, LEED AP

Senior Project Manager

Robert is a result-oriented senior leader with over 35 years of industry experience of being responsible for planning, organizing, and managing resources to achieve the successful completion of a client’s project. He collaborates well with senior management teams on development opportunities in the commercial, education, federal, healthcare, residential, and retail markets and identifies risks associated with each assignment. Robert is skilled at critical thinking and analytical problem solving to identify opportunities for enhancement and implements fiscally responsible solutions. He effectively manages staff, contractors, consultants, and vendors to achieve the company’s objectives.

Certifications & Licenses

  • LEED Accredited Professional
  • OSHA 10-Hour Construction Training
  • Registered Interior Designer, Illinois
  • Certified Interior Designer, NCIDQ

Organizations

  • United States Green Building Council (USGBC) Member
